Upcoming Storm Notice 1 (Expect Bad Weather/General Preparation)

With severe weather expected in our area, Fort Bend County Levee Improvement District No. 15 would like to update you regarding the steps we are taking to protect our community. Currently, all pumps are fully functional (including our portable pumps), and we have full retention available if needed.

The storm is expected to make landfall Tuesday evening; as such, please remove all trash receptacles from the street and avoid parking vehicles in the street until after the event has passed. As you know, our roads act as drainage channels during storm events.

Please be aware that the sewer drains may back up, and street ponding / temporary street flooding is possible in times of torrential downpours. While they will ebb as the rain slows, it is critical that you do not drive into high waters.

If there is an emergency and you need immediate assistance, please call 911.

If conditions change, we will provide updates on the district websiteFacebook page, and, if needed, through emergency texts and emails.

Reminder: New Board Member Needed

Deadline: August 10th

In 2018, the residents of LID 15 voted to expand the board from a three-person board to a five-person board. One of our board members recently resigned their position. The LID 15 board is authorized by law to appoint a replacement when a board member resigns.

The district is represented evenly, so we are looking for someone that lives in Precinct 1 to serve out a four-year term ending in May 2022.

If you are interested, you need to be from Precinct 1 (community listing to follow), provide a full name with address, and a declaration of interest on why you wish to be considered for a board position. In place of, or in addition to, the statement, you can also provide a resume.

Precinct 1: Riverstone North Sections 1 and 6, Ivory Ridge, Avalon Sections 1-5
